Surprise! TXU Parent Gains Retail Customers During Bankruptcy
Not only have forecasts of accelerated churn at TXU during Energy Future Holdings' bankruptcy not yet come to fruition, EFH actually saw its retail customer count increase during the three months ended June 30, 2014, according to a 10-Q filed Friday.
Collectively, EFH's retail suppliers were serving 1.511 million residential customers as of June 30, 2014, up from 1.506 million residential customers as of March 31, 2014. EFH's retail suppliers had been serving 1.532 million residential customers as of June 30, 2013.
The net growth of 5,000 residential customers from March 31, 2014 to June 30, 2014 departs from the marginal net attrition during several recent quarters: a net loss of 10,000 residential customers from December 31, 2013 to March 31, 2014, a net loss of 8,000 residential customers from September 30, 2013 to December 31, 2013, and a net loss of 8,000 residential customers from June 30, 2013 to September 30, 2013. In the year-ago quarter, net residential churn had been 14,000 from March 31, 2013 to June 30, 2013.
The EFH companies sought bankruptcy protection at the end of April 2014, meaning two-thirds of the quarter ending June 30, 2014 occurred in the shadow of restructuring
EFH retail companies were serving 177,000 small business meters (< 1 MW) as of June 30, 2014, up from 173,000 as of March 31, 2014 and 176,000 a year ago. The net growth of 4,000 small business meters from March 31, 2014 to June 30, 2014 reverses a net loss of 3,000 small business meters from December 31, 2013 to March 31, 2014 and a flat small business customer count during the last months of 2013.
EFH retail companies were serving 20,000 large business meters as of June 30, 2014, up from 17,000 as of both March 31, 2014, and a year ago
Total EFH retail customer count was 1.708 million as of June 30, 2014, up from 1.696 million as of March 31, 2014 and versus 1.725 million a year ago.
